Growing Zones 4-11
Petite and powerful, the Tiny Monster Geranium (Geranium x 'Tiny Monster') is an incredible perennial groundcover for gardens that need fast-growing, wide-spreading coverage, radiant violet-magenta flowers, and a tenacity to thrive in some of the harshest conditions your landscape can throw their way!
Featuring deeply-loped 6-12 inch tall mats of creeping bright green foliage mounds that smother themselves in delicate fuschia blossoms veined in red veining, this remarkable perennial constant blooms throughout the summer ensure reliable color! and the foliage's red to purple-bronze hues in the late season bring some autumn interest to the landscape.
Tiny Monster is a veritable powerhouse of artistry and utility. It's a fast-growing, productive perennial that is sure to produce years of durable beauty for your garden. Incredibly hardy throughout a wide range of climates and conditions throughout USDA planting zones 4 to 11, there is little that stops this cute little monster!
Need more of a reason to embrace this little rascal? Rabbits will leave it alone and Geranium are not high on deer nibble lists! But butterflies will love you for planting these in your garden, and it is tolerant of a variety of soils and generally pest and disease-resistant! Plus, the flowers are sterile and won't self-seed and the creeping roots won't get into trouble elsewhere in the garden!d
Planting and Application:
Also known as Cranesbill, the long-lasting blooms are a butterfly and bee favorite, adding brilliant hot pinky-purple color to your front of the garden borders, lining pathway and stairway sides, and edging landscaping beds in long-lasting beautiful color!
Spreading by underground fleshy roots, these mounds of cut-leaf greenery can cover 30-40 inches of area in a hurry! Loving the sun, heat, and humidity, this hybrid Geranium is a must-have for facer plantings, edging, and coverage that rambles beautifully and fully to block weeds, act as living mulch, and add that special finishing touch to the garden design.
Never monsters in the destructive sense, these Perennial Geraniums won't get into trouble by climbing into shrubs or smothering smaller perennials, so plant them between your other plants without worry! Use them as summer cover for your spring bulb garden, giving these more delicate ephemerals a lush leafy place to escape from the hot summer sun.
In a more utilitarian sense, Groundcover Cranesbill are ideal erosion control perennials, stabilizing soil in hot, dry, sunny banks, and slopes, and transforming a hard-to-mow hillside into a cheerful display! Let Tiny Monster drape itself over rocks and boulders in the Rock Garden or over the tops of retaining walls.
Commercial landscapers take note of this hard-working little perennial! Fill that harsh strip of ground along sidewalks and driveways, in Xeric Gardens, that hell strip along the road, or create mass drifts of pink and green where parched sun-drenched poor soil once lay!
Add some low-growing flowering accents to Cottage Gardens, Pollinator Borders, and mixed Perennial gardens without any work once Tiny Monster is established. The foliage looks great in floral design, and these brilliant spillers will add a decorative touch to mixed containers or act as fillers and living mulch around a tall tree or shrub in a specimen planter!

#ProPlantTips for Care:
Tiny Monster Geraniums are fantastically easy-to-grow herbaceous perennials! They need full sun to do their very best and have the most flowers, but gardeners in hotter climates may find their Cranesbill do better in some afternoon shade to part shade locations. Tolerant of any kind of well-drained soil, provide new installations with regular water access. But once established, Tiny Monster will rarely need supplemental moisture except during extended drought.
No need to deadhead your Tiny Monster, simply trim up the mounds in the early spring before new growth emerges. You can divide or separate the clumps easily every 3-5 years and spread these perennials elsewhere in your landscape! All plants appreciate being planted with Nature Hills Root Booster, and an application of 3-4 inches of arborist bark chips around their root zone to retain moisture, insulate, and add a finishing touch.
- Full Sun & Partial Shade In Hotter Growing Zones
- Tolerates Any Well-Drained Soil
- Moderate to Very Low Moisture Needs
- Prune Early Spring
- Resistant to Juglone, Rabbits, Pests, Diseases, Heat, Cold & Humidity!
